Google mixes things up with its Meet redesign bringing emoji reactions upfront


Hand raise feature will no longer show up on the bottom bar.

To start, Emoji reactions that were once hidden in the three-dot menu will now take position front and center, within the bottom bar on the Meet call screen. (Image credit: Google)Secondly, the 'hand raise' feature has now been moved to the triple-dot menu, from Meet's bottom access bar, swapping it with the emoji reactions. Along with these redesign changes, the company recently announced that the transcripts for Live Captions and Translate on Meet that only remained on the screen briefly will now be available for 30 minutes.
